Abstract

The Proliferation of many products in the market causing problems to generate counterfeiting of products. These products are merely low-quality counterfeits of a certain brand. However, to resolve this issue many methods have been adopted to prevent the proliferation of counterfeit products such as RFID tags, Artificial Intelligence, Machine Learning etc. Nevertheless, the disadvantages of such methods are severe Ex: QR codes may be copied from QR codes that may be from real products to fake ones, and AI&ML must have high computational power. Fake products are a huge problem for companies and customers. They damage a company's reputation and trick people into buying low-quality items. To solve this, we created a system that uses blockchain and QR codes. Each product gets a unique QR code linked to a blockchain (a secure digital record). When a customer scans the QR code, the system checks the blockchain to see if the product is real. If the code does not match any records, the customer gets a warning that the product might be fake. This method is simple, and secure, and helps people trust what they buy.
